Career Training Specialist

GOODWILL CENTRAL COASTSalinas, CA
$23 - $26Onsite

About The Position

Provide classroom style instruction in soft skills, job readiness, job retention, and digital literacy with the objective of building participants’ skillsets and knowledge to support career advancement and/or to successfully obtain and retain competitive employment.

Responsibilities

  • Provide instruction in group and individual settings to build participants’ digital literacy skills and knowledge in computer basics, internet fundamentals, common application software such as Microsoft Word, Excel, PowerPoint, and Outlook that will prepare them to obtain digital literacy certifications through Northstar and deliver instruction in education and training programs such as job search workshops.
  • Facilitate workshops related to employment, such as career exploration and planning, goal setting, networking, social media, job search strategies, resume writing and interviewing, job readiness, and for a variety of life skills, such as problem solving, esteem building, customer service, and coping with life stressors, as appropriate to meet the needs of the community of participants served.
  • Maintain an ongoing assessment of individual participant progress and encourage continued courses according to the needs of the students.
  • Support in the development/improvement of Goodwill’s digital literacy and job readiness curriculums.
  • Maintain inventory of information and technology equipment (hardware and software).
  • Ensure hardware and other technological infrastructure is properly set-up and operating before training sessions.
  • Coordinate with Employment Specialists, Program Manager and other Goodwill staff to successfully assist participants and community members.
  • Coordinate transportation for participants to designated training locations in a manner that is safe and lawful.
  • Promote course offerings at new participant orientations and other internal/community meetings.
  • Perform clerical and administrative duties such as updating reports, completing timesheets, expense reports, and scheduling training with clients.
  • Oversee Northstar Certification testing processes by serving as the primary point of contact for test scheduling and proctoring the exam.
  • Complete and maintain accurate documentation and track services provided to program participants.
